About Vargrim Depths
The Cinder King wears the Ember Crown seven floors beneath the Last Hearth, and every torch in the world burns a little shorter for it. Vargrim Depths is a text-based dungeon crawler in the spirit of the classic MUDs — written room descriptions, ASCII monsters, a command line — wrapped around a modern roguelite core.
Delve, die, return stronger
- Seven procedurally dealt floors: bonepaths, fungal warrens, drowned galleries, ashen vaults, cinderworks, a slag cathedral, and the Undercrown itself.
- Deliberate turn-based combat — attack, skill, item, or flee. Enemies telegraph heavy blows, resist the wrong damage type, regenerate, and enrage when cornered, so every fight asks you to read it.
- A barred-stair mid-boss guards the descent, and the Cinder King reads your blows at the bottom.
- Your torch is the clock: every step and every blow burns light, and the dark fights dirty.
- Shrines, gamblers, murals, and a pale peddler between the fights.
Death is progress
- Every run earns embers, spent at the Keeper's Ledger on permanent stats, provisions, universal arts, commissioned trinkets, and new classes.
- Six classes — Sellsword, Knave, Warden, Pyre Friar, Hexen, and the Crownless (earned, not bought) — each with a three-skill kit.
- Six bloodlines with distinct passive traits, from the dark-sighted Stonekin to the Gravewrought, who refuse their first death.
- Cloud saves follow you between devices; a leaderboard ranks the deepest delvers.

How to use
Type commands (help lists them) or tap the buttons. In combat press A/S/I/F for Attack/Skill/Item/Flee. Your torch is your clock — every step and every blow burns light, and at zero the dark fights dirty, so keep it lit. Death is progress: embers persist and buy permanent upgrades, new skills, items, and classes at the Keeper’s Ledger.
